#OrlandoPriates #MamelodiSundows #nedbankCup Sundowns hammer Pirates to advance to semi-finals Orlando Pirates coach Josef Zinnbauer conceded that Mamelodi Sundowns were simply the better team after their 4-1 loss in the Nedbank Cup quarter-finals. Pirates looked to be in the game after Tshegofatso Mabasa cancelled out Peter Shalulile's early opener but an early goal in the second stanza by Themba Zwane gave Sundowns the edge, before Lesedi Kapinga and Hlompho Kekana added two further late goals to sink the Buccaneers. "Ja, disappointed, it's clear the result looks not 100 percent the game but it was not enough today you can win this game," Zinnbauer told SuperSport TV. "In the first-half, ten, 20 minutes were completely out of the game, we were not in, then we get the goal, then maybe it was a wake up call, we came closer to our goals, then we scored. "Then we had two chances to score [but] we had unluck, second-half the same, we come out, we were not in [the game], then we concede and then you play all or nothing. "You have to manage the game more in offense and you step out of the defence line and you have to try to score, we did but we did not the 100 percent responsibility that we can score," he said. "We had a little bit of unluck, but then you get the counter-attack, Sundowns too good, honestly they have top players on the field, they play very well in the [CAF] Champions League, they play very well in the league. "So finally you play for all or nothing and then in the last ten minutes we make more forward and then you get the goals, it's a problem. But I say again, the performance was not enough, Sundowns were better but the result looks a little bit too high or we have more goals on our side," he continued. "It's not the team alone from us, it was Sundowns, they make this very good they come with high pressure and we find not the solution, we were too long on the ball, we don't play quick enough to get the solution. "This is the reason, maybe they had too much respect I don't know but after the game you don't have the right answer, you have to watch again, I'll watch my game again and then we find the points where we have to improve the next game. We know focus on the other side, I say it again Sundowns were better today."
